Transaction 507c13400715d2ffc4d128ec9415a1518afccc48e978e3fc802074bf24d0dbc1
1 Input
1 Output
-
507c13400715d2ffc4d128ec9415a1518afccc48e978e3fc802074bf24d0dbc1:0
- value
- 1328392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be6fa31e3882082c1ca7cd629036561187a0e213 OP_EQUAL
- address
- 3K3x3gKevLtiaHc2oq5b9XcTiSh16qr1Fx